Balancing a demanding career with an active sports life can be challenging, but with the right approach, you can excel in both. Instead of grinding endlessly, the key is to work smarter—maximizing efficiency in both areas while maintaining your well-being.

Why Balance Matters

When work and sports compete for your time, one often gets neglected. But a well-balanced approach brings major benefits:

  1. Improved Productivity – Physical activity enhances focus, energy, and mental clarity at work.

  2. Better Health & Performance – Regular exercise prevents burnout and keeps you sharp.

  3. Time Efficiency – Smart scheduling ensures neither work nor sports take a backseat.

Strategies to Balance Sports and Work

1. Prioritize and Plan

  • Set clear goals for both work and sports.

  • Use a calendar to schedule workouts like important meetings.

  • Identify peak energy hours for high-focus tasks at work and optimal training times.

2. Optimize Work and Training

  • Use lunch breaks for workouts – A quick session boosts afternoon productivity.

  • Integrate active commuting – Running or cycling to work saves time and keeps you fit.

  • Leverage High-Intensity Training (HIIT) – Short but effective workouts for busy days.

3. Leverage Smart Work Strategies

  • Automate or delegate tasks to free up time.

  • Minimize distractions for higher work efficiency.

  • Batch similar tasks to avoid constant switching between different activities.

4. Prioritize Recovery and Nutrition

  • Sleep well to ensure peak performance in both work and sports.

  • Eat balanced meals to fuel both physical activity and cognitive function.

  • Schedule rest days to avoid burnout and injury.


Success in both work and sports doesn’t come from overworking or overtraining—it comes from strategic planning and efficiency. By integrating smart scheduling, optimizing workouts, and prioritizing recovery, you can maintain a healthy balance and excel in both areas.
